Abstract Several (diamine)(2,9-dimethyl-4,7-diazadecane-2,9-dithiolato)cobalt(III) complexes, [Co(SNNS)(diamine)]+ (diamine=1,2-ethanediamine and (R,R)-1,2-cyclohexanediamine), were prepared and characterized by the visible-UV absorption, circular dichroism(CD), and 13C NMR spectra. The above SNNS quadridentate ligand gave only the cis-β geometrical isomer, which was chromatographically separated into two diastereomers owing to the configurations of chiral nitrogen atoms. All the thiolato and the corresponding sulfinato complexes exhibited two CD bands of opposite signs in the Co(σ*)←S(σ) ligand-to-metal charge transfer band region. The sign pattern was found to be in connection with the absolute configurations of these complexes.
